Experimentally Determined Relationship Between Extinction and Liquid Water Content,
Abstract
This paper reports the results of environmental chamber measurements of extinction coefficients at CO2 laser wavelengths and of liquid water content (LWC) of a variety of droplet size distributions. The liquid water content measurements were made with two recently developed systems which are described. The results are in general agreement with calculated results based on measured fog droplet size distributions and give further verification to prediction of a unique linear relation between extinction at approximately 11 micrometer and liquid water content of fogs for all size distributions with maximum particle radii less than or approximately equal to 14 micrometers.
